A true story. I was out tonight the 24th with my wife in a Wetherspoons, it was heaving. I got to the bar to be served, as I was waiting I was greeted by one young lady also standing at the bar with a friend of hers as if she knew me. Hi how are you etc, I am wary (as you have to be) but thinking is this one of the staff from the pub in a different dress sense, than from when they are working - me not recognising her so to speak. She wishes me a happy Christmas and ruffles my hair at the same time, which sets alarm bells ringing (no it was not sleigh bells), her friend also wishes me a happy Christmas.We are talking whilst waiting to be served, she then says you look ever so handsome ( I am well dressed but nevertheless 68 years of age!), I am as you would be....feeling a little bit flattered to think that I can still pull! It was at that point that she started tipping waste drinks on the bar into her own glass.....I now understand when the Prime Minister talks about "Inflation and Deflation".....I guess that Oh bugger, and O'dear does not really cover it
